–––Freya’s viewpoint

“Heheheh… AHAHAHAH!”

Meria started laughing maniacally after turning the demon to dust. Looking at her, I noticed her body was changing shape. Her hair which used to be blonde like mine changed to a deep burning red, and her eyes followed suit. My aloof mind started to think it looked just like blood… but the changes kept going, the pressure I felt from her growing as the gemstone on her chest that used to have a beautiful glow turned black.

“Hahahah…hahhh…”

Eventually, the changes slow down and she exhales before turning her face to me, and I instinctively hold up my sword. Every fiber in my being was screaming that she was dangerous, her power surpassed even that of the demon now. She noticed that, grinning in a mocking manner.

“Oh… and what happened to you, Freya? I didn’t know you were the kind of person to brandish a sword against your sister.”
“Don’t even try that. You stopped thinking of me as a relative a long time ago, and I can tell you’ve become a far more evil being than a demon.”
“Oh? You could tell then? Still, I couldn’t help myself. Anyone who obtains this much power would want to tease weaker people.”
“!”

Meria moved almost instantly, appearing in front of me and swinging her sword down with ease. I blocked instinctively, but the hit sent me flying back with immense force.

“Ghuh… so heavy!”
“Oh wow, I guess I may have gotten a bit too much power.”

She chased after me, constantly attacking whenever she could. Her sword came from above, the sides, and below, trying to cut me to pieces from every angle. I blocked everything I could, but some attacks went through and started wearing me down.

“Huff..! Huff..!”
“I wasn’t even trying and you’re already exhausted. I thought you were stronger than that.”
“Kuh..!”

My body was covered in blood, but her body was in perfect shape. She was despairingly more powerful than me. Before, I thought we would be roughly equally matched, but after absorbing the life force of a demon she surpassed me, and by a lot…

“I’d love to play around with you for longer, but I don’t have the time. I’m busy with all sorts of things, like absorbing the power of more demons so I can end the world.”

Was she really planning on becoming even stronger than now? At this rate she would surpass anyone else, maybe becoming just as strong as a Demon King. That was… not something I could allow!

Meria snorted looking at my body riddled with cuts and bathed in blood. Her eyes looked like she was looking at an insignificant bug that could do nothing.

“I always thought you were stubborn and a bit of a blockhead, and I guess you’ll be that way to the grave. But fine, I’ll show you just how futile trying to resist is. You can watch me bring hell to this world from the afterlife!”

She charged at me with everything she had, ready to cut my head off. But I also had a trump card of my own!

“Lumiere! O great God of Light! Grant me your light to pierce through the darkness!”
“Wha-?!”

Meria recoiled, noticing the divine power welling up in me. God’s Grace… I obtained this power after countless close encounters with death as I trained. It was a dangerous skill, as my body would be imbued by so much divine power that it almost took me over entirely, so a wrong move and my soul would be consumed. But I could not afford to be careful now, Meria was even more dangerous. If I let her go, she would become yet another Demon King. I had to stop her no matter what!

I chased after Meria, relentlessly swinging my sword at her. Our roles had essentially reversed, now it was she who could only focus on defending.

“Where did you get that annoying power?! Holy power pisses me off so much!”
“Lumiere has given me his power! And I’ll use it to defeat you here!”
“In your dreams!”

The gemstone on Meria’s chest emanated a black shadow and various spells appeared around her. Fire, ice, earth, and wind. They were the same elements the demon had used, except that they were far more powerful when used by Meria. All the spells flew straight at me, but I just charged on without even thinking about dodging.

“Are you serious?! Do you want to die so badly?!”

Meria grinned watching me, but her smile quickly contorted in shock. All the spells of four elements hit me, creating a large explosion in the air, with lights of various colors from each element. But I flew out of it without a scratch on me.

“No… magic has no effect?!”
“Exactly! Magic won’t work against me now!”
“Tsk!”

It took her a moment to react, so my blade sliced her flank before I swung it up toward her neck.

“Dammit..! Don’t get carried away now!”

Drops of blood flew out of her mouth as she cursed, then went on a dive straight down.

“So you’re running now?!”
“Only for now! But don’t think you’re safe yet! I’ll keep getting stronger, and I’ll always be right behind you! Don’t think your life will ever be the same!”

She landed with a strong impact and cleared all the monsters and holy knights around her with one swipe of her sword.

“Out of the way!”

Once she had cleared an area of the battlefield, she picked up a scroll from the ground. That was…

“That’s the demon’s!”
“Yeah, I don’t know where it’ll take me but at least I’ll get away. Goodbye, Freya. Next time I’ll make sure to kill you.”
“Wait!”

I arrived too late, my sword slashing through the air as the scroll took her away.

“She’s gone..!”

Meria had the ability to grow stronger by absorbing the life force of others, so she would become even more dangerous in the future. Letting her escape had been a grave mistake, but I still had other things to take care of.

“Lady Freya!”

One of the holy knights noticed me and seemed relieved. We were still in a battle, I could worry about Meria later. For now, I had to finish repelling the demon’s attack.

“Look sharp everyone! I’ve taken down the enemy’s commander! Now we just need to clean up the remnants!”
“””Ohhhh!!”””

The demons were clearly confused, looking at each other unsure of what to do. They had been extremely confident of their leader, so hearing she was dead destroyed their morale. That was the biggest fault of demon armies, they relied too much on their strong leaders, and their lines crumbled the moment they lost them. It did not matter if the remaining demons were strong themselves, they all became a disorderly crowd that could easily be picked off by the holy knights.

“Follow me! Attack!”
“””YeahhHh!”””

The holy knights shouted loudly and fought with renewed vigor. I knew we could win this fight now, but I kept thinking about Meria.
